Video: Circus tiger escapes from cage and injures two

A tiger broke away from his cage Saturday during a circus performance in north China's Shanxi province, injuring an adult and a child, qq.com reported.
The escape of the tiger shocked the people watching the performance. To their relief, the animal only injured two people with his claws and did not kill anybody. The tiger was later caught and put back securely in the cage.
The report said the tiger might have got angry during the performance in Linfen of Shanxi province.
